Find the new price for the markup given. Round to the nearest cent if necessary. $3.00 marked up 72%
Marrrta [24]

Answer:

$5.16

Explanation:

Okay, so the first step is to move the decimal point of the 72% over to the left twice. Since it is a whole number, the decimal is at the back. So, the number went from 72 to .72.

After that, multiply 3.00 by .72 Like this:

3.00 * .72 = 2.16

The last step is to add the original number to that number. Like this:

3.00 + 2.16 = 5.16
